Investing DebateWhen it comes to reaching your target net worth, saving and investing are two distinct approaches that offer varying benefits. Saving typically involves setting aside a portion of your income in easily accessible accounts, such as high-yield savings accounts or certificates of deposit (CDs). Investing, on the other hand, involves allocating your money into assets that have a higher potential for growth over time, such as stocks, bonds, or real estate.

Saving and investing are not mutually exclusive. In fact, a well-balanced approach often combines both strategies to achieve your financial goals.

Applying the 50/30/20 Rule

The 50/30/20 rule is a simple yet effective framework for allocating your income towards different financial goals. It suggests dedicating 50% of your income towards essential living costs, such as rent, utilities, and groceries. Allocate 30% towards discretionary spending, including entertainment, hobbies, and travel. Finally, utilize the remaining 20% for savings and debt repayment. Adhering to this rule can help you achieve a balance between enjoying your hard-earned money and working towards your long-term financial objectives.

Automating Savings and Bill Payments

Automating your savings and bill payments can help you stay on track with your financial goals. By setting up automatic transfers from your checking account to your savings or investment accounts, you can ensure that you’re consistently making progress towards your target net worth. Similarly, setting up automatic payments for your bills can help you avoid late fees and penalties.

What is the significance of dollar-cost averaging in investing for target net worth?

Dollar-cost averaging is a strategy that involves investing a fixed amount of money at regular intervals, regardless of market conditions, which can help reduce the impact of market volatility and promote steady progress towards an individual’s target net worth.
